Mid-market and SMB security teams without dedicated 24/7 SOC staff should pick Cynet CyOps for its flat incident response pricing model; you get threat hunting, investigation, and containment without retainer fees or per-incident charges that compound during active breaches. The service covers four of five NIST RS functions (management, analysis, and mitigation of incidents) plus continuous monitoring, which means you're getting actual response capability, not just detection alerts handed off to you. Skip this if your team already has mature internal incident response processes and prefers tools over services, since you're paying for human analysts whether you use their investigation depth or not.
Mid-market and enterprise security teams drowning in alert noise will find real value in Daylight Threat Detection and Response because its agentic AI handles investigation and containment automatically, then escalates only what matters to humans. The platform covers the full incident lifecycle from detection through mitigation, with NIST RS.MA and RS.MI functions that actually close the loop instead of leaving you with a forensic report. Skip this if your team needs deep cloud-native workload visibility or if you're unwilling to trust AI to make containment decisions without explicit approval on every action.
